| substrate | <chemistry> A substance upon which an enzyme acts. Origin: L. Stratum = layer (18 Nov 1997) |
|---|---|
| substrate cycle | <biochemistry> Any seqence of enzyme catalysed reactions in which the forward and reverse processes (catalysed by different enzymes) are consititutively active. Frequently used to describe the cycle of phosphorylation and dephosphorylation of phosphatidyl inositol derivatives in cell membranes. (05 Jan 1998) |
| substrate cycling | A set of opposing, nonequilibrium reactions catalyzed by different enzymes which act simultaneously, with at least one of the reactions driven by ATP hydrolysis. The results of the cycle are that ATP energy is depleted, heat is produced and no net substrate-to-product conversion is achieved. Examples of substrate cycling are cycling of gluconeogenesis and glycolysis pathways and cycling of the triglycerides and fatty acid pathways. Rates of substrate cycling may be increased many-fold in association with hypermetabolic states resulting from severe burns, cold exposure, hyperthyroidism, or acute exercise. (12 Dec 1998) |
| substrate inhibition | Inhibition of an enzyme activity by a substrate of the reaction catalyzed by that enzyme; often, this type of inhibition occurs at elevated substrate levels in which the substrate is binding to a second, non-active site on the enzyme. (05 Mar 2000) |
| substrate-level phosphorylation | Synthesis of high-energy phosphate bonds through reaction of inorganic phosphate with an activated (usually) organic substrate. (09 Oct 1997) |
| substrate specificity | A characteristic feature of enzyme activity in relation to the kind of substrate on which the enzyme or catalytic molecule reacts. (12 Dec 1998) |
| suicide substrate | A competitive inhibitor that is converted to an irreversible inhibitor at the active site of the enzyme. Synonym: mechanism-based inhibitor. (05 Mar 2000) |

| enzyme-substrate complex | A noncovalent complex of two molecules; often referring to the enzyme-substrate complex in an enzyme-catalyzed reaction. Compare: central complex, Michaelis complex. Synonym: enzyme-substrate complex. (05 Mar 2000) |
| variable | One of a battery of antigenicdeterminants expressed by a microorganismto elude immune detection. (09 Oct 1997) |
| variable antigen | <immunology> Term usually applied to the surface antigens of those parasitic or pathogenic organisms that can alter their antigenic character to evade host immune responses. (See antigenic variation). (18 Nov 1997) |
| variable deceleration | Transient foetal bradycardia usually denoting compression of the umbilical cord which may occur at any time in relation to a uterine contraction. (05 Mar 2000) |
| variable gene | <molecular biology> Those regions in the amino acid sequence of both the heavy and the light chains of immunoglobulins where there is considerable sequence variability from one immunoglobulin to other of the same class, in contrast to constant sequence (C) regions. The V regions are associated with the antigen binding areas. They contain hypervariable regions of particularly high sequence diversity. (18 Nov 1997) |
